Abstract

This paper addresses the reliability modeling of an aircraft mission. It presents an assessment approach that one can use for the initial assignment of aircraft missions and possible adjustment and adaptation in case of unplanned events during the mission. The developed model captures the current functional states of the aircraft with regards to its mission in order to assess the aircrafts ability to achieve the mission.
